ABSTRACT:
In one embodiment of the invention, a programmable level shifter can be selectively configured to operate in either a high-speed mode or a low-power mode. In both modes, the level shifter converts an input signal in one power supply domain into an output signal in another power supply domain. In the high-speed mode, p-type devices are configured as a current-mirror amplifier that provides the level shifter with relatively fast switching speed. In the low-power mode, the same p-type devices are configured as a cross-coupled latch that provides the level shifter with relatively low power consumption. Selectively enabled n-type devices provide the low-power mode with larger effective n-type devices to flip the cross-coupled latch formed by the p-type devices in the low-power mode.
